Job Purpose:
Under the guidance of the Front Desk Manager, ensure Guest Services runs as an efficient and organized unit; act as the main contact/service center for internal and external guests; increase communication between departments throughout the property by coordinating the process of receiving and resolving guest issues and requests. Gain guest loyalty by utilizing the provided systems and tools consistently and efficiently while providing leadership and direction for the Guest Services Department, including training, motivating and managing the employees.
Duties & Functions:
- Determine work procedures, prepares work schedules, and expedites workflow of subordinates; assign duties and examines work for preciseness, neatness, and conformance to policies and procedures; study and standardize procedures to improve efficiency of subordinates.
- Adjust errors and responds to concerns.
- Keep records of room availability, rates, etc.
- Make, confirm and cancel reservations, usually over telephone, fax or other reservation system.
- On a daily basis, block rooms for V.I.P.’s, and “sets the house” (balances and assigns rooms).
- Track and bill “no-show” guests.
- Understand and enforce hotel and company credit policies.
- Utilize yield management polices to maximize revenue and occupancy and work closely with sales department to implement strategies to maximize room revenue.
